Alan Geoffrey Wright is an English professional football coach and former player who serves as the assistant head coach of the Manchester United Under-21s. Born on 28 September 1971 in Ashton-under-Lyne, England, Wright enjoyed a highly successful 23-year playing career in the Football League and the Premier League, notably standing out as a premier left-back despite being one of the shortest players in Premier League history at 5 feet 4 inches (1.63 m)
He was a left back who has played over 750 league and cup games for eight clubs, including an eight-year spell in the Premier League for Aston Villa. He has also played for Blackburn Rovers, Blackpool, Middlesbrough and Sheffield United plus he has had loan spells at Derby County, Leeds United, Cardiff City, Doncaster Rovers and Nottingham Forest. He finished his career with spells at Cheltenham Town and Fleetwood Town. He was capped twice by the England U21 team in 1992.
Following retirement Wright was part of the coaching staff at Blackpool before going on to have spells as manager of Northwich Victoria and Southport.
